University of Alabama in Huntsville to Celebrate Fall 2025 Graduates
The University of Alabama in Huntsville (UAH) is set to confer approximately 889 degrees during two commencement ceremonies at the Von Braun Center’s Propst Arena next Monday. “Graduation is one of those rare moments in life that manages to be both an ending and a beginning,” remarked Rhonda Gaede, associate provost for undergraduate education. She emphasized the unique environment of a university, where intellectual growth and curiosity thrive.
The first ceremony will commence at 10 a.m., honoring graduates from the College of Education, Sport, and Human Sciences; the College of Engineering; and the College of Nursing. The second ceremony at 2 p.m. will celebrate graduates from the College of Arts, Humanities, and Social Sciences; the College of Business; and the College of Science. These ceremonies will recognize students who completed their degree requirements over the summer and fall semesters of 2025, with 187 graduates from summer and 702 from fall.
The degrees to be awarded include 555 bachelor’s degrees, 298 master’s degrees, and 36 doctorates, comprising 24 Ph.D.s and 12 Doctor of Nursing Practice degrees.
